Output 853a76824c64bcddc7699a87cf0527fa94a0284050e8a8794d8db57fc8203093:2

value
493538311
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b2c7c12209b16559e76ffc2e7109661d127ddad9 OP_EQUAL
address
3HzKVsSD8MUZWAcdmXUjfr4UYkMVawWLxa
transaction
853a76824c64bcddc7699a87cf0527fa94a0284050e8a8794d8db57fc8203093
spent
true